Meta announced several AI products and features that will soon be available on WhatsApp.
We are inspired by the possibilities of Generative AI in WhatsApp, and how it can help people be more creative, productive, and entertained simply by sending a message. With so many conversations taking place on WhatsApp, we want to help people all over the world access this emerging technology.
To start, we’re introducing three new AI services powered by Meta that represent the first steps in what we expect to be a long path of experimentation for all of us. Starting today, some users can start testing the following in chats with friends and family:
Features of AI in WhatsApp
- AI stickers: You can now create a custom sticker representing a thought or idea that’s just right for your chat.
- AI chats: With Meta’s AIs, you can ask any question to find out more about topics or try and settle a debate in your group chat, including getting the perspective from dozens of characters Meta has created that respond in interesting ways.
- Photorealistic Image Generation: By typing the prompt /imagine, AIs allow you to generate images to represent an idea, place, or person.
For those new to the early capabilities of Generative AI, we’ve put together some basics on how these systems work to protect your privacy. The most important thing to know is that your messages with friends and family are off-limits. AIs can read what is sent to them, but your messages remain end-to-end encrypted, so no one else, including Meta, can see them.
